Classroom Teaching Full Job Description Position Title :
Part-Time Childcare Lead $20/hour, 6 hours per week Reports to :
Director of Programs Organization Mission :
To transform lives through literacy by empowering adults to read, learn, work and grow. Duties and responsibilities : Program Administration Keep attendance for all volunteers, interns, parents/guardians and children. Ensure that all parents, staff and volunteers sign in and out. Keep track of parents' and children's attendance to make sure policies are being followed and waitlist is moving. Communicate with parents and other staff or volunteers about attendance regularly. Parent/Guardian, Volunteer, Intern and Child Support and Supervision Create and implement age-appropriate early literacy activities. Provide educational and language rich experiences for children in the program. Engage children in circle time by reading stories and singing songs. Model proper redirection and educational techniques with volunteers and interns. Use appropriate food handling and sanitation procedures. Help children wash their hands and assist them with their snacks. Ensure the safety of all the children in the program. Communication Communicate openly with Director of Programs to ensure that s/he is fully aware of any Childcare program, volunteer, intern and parent/ guardian issues, challenges, and successes. Miscellaneous Other duties as assigned by the Director of Programs.
Schedule:
Tuesday and Thursday 9:30 AM- 12:30 PM Critical Skills Required Strong organizational Skills Team Player Basic competence in
Windows, Office Teaching Skills Bilingual Preferred Required Experience :
Minimum of an Associates Degree, Bachelor's Degree preferred CPR Certification; or must obtain within 30 days of employment. 1 to 3 years' experience working with young children. Pre employment background check required
